How they compare

Botswana currently reports 20,275 current US$ per square kilometre against 18,137 current US$ per square kilometre in Congo, a difference of 2,138 current US$ per square kilometre.

That makes Botswana's figure about 1.1 times Congo's.

The two have swapped places 5 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Congo ahead.

Botswana ranks 182nd and Congo ranks 184th of 202 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Botswana averaged higher in 4 and Congo in 3.
